In this podcast, Haleema Shah, a producer-reporter known for her investigative work, dives into the world of bee thefts in California's Central Valley. She reveals the shocking connection between honeybees and the almond industry, highlighting how these essential pollinators are increasingly targeted by thieves. Haleema shares a poignant story of a beekeeper who lost 84 hives, illustrating the financial devastation caused by these crimes. The discussion also touches on the importance of protecting bee health and innovative solutions beekeepers are implementing to safeguard their livelihoods.

Motivation for Bee Theft
- People steal bees for monetary gain, similar to other thefts.
- The high value of bees, especially during almond pollination season, makes them a target.
Hive Theft Central
- Rowdy Freeman, a beekeeper and deputy sheriff, investigates hive thefts.
- California's Central Valley is a hub for hive theft due to its almond production.
$25,000 Bee Heist
- A beekeeper lost 84 hives worth over $25,000 the night before a pollination contract.
- This demonstrates the scale and financial impact of beehive theft.
